There are, however, several issues you'd have to bear in mind if you intend to buy your car audio system or accessories at Ebay...
1) You run a huge risk. Ebay does not give you any guarantee on the product you're buying. All they provide is an interface for your transaction.
Therefore, if you're not experienced in using auction sites you'd be better off buying from an established car audio site.
2) You may be buying from a dissatisfied user who just wants to get rid of the stuff.
3) You cannot have any support if issues arise. You bought from another user, not an authorized outlet.
4) You're less likely to buy the latest and best. This shouldn't be a problem if you are more after making a bargain purchase than owning a reliable system that will serve you well.
If you do decide in spite of these and other setbacks, do yourself a favor: Research the seller and make sure you're not buying from a crook.
My best bet for your car audio system remains a car audio dealer who has expertise, not Ebay.
